Remembering the Lineups: Key Players and Formations

Let's rewind and take a closer look at the lineups for that epic Fluminense x Flamengo showdown. Understanding the key players and their formations is crucial to appreciating the tactical battle that unfolded on the pitch. For Fluminense, all eyes were on their star striker, Germán Cano. This guy was a goal-scoring machine, known for his incredible positioning and clinical finishing. In midfield, they relied on the experience and vision of Paulo Henrique Ganso, a seasoned playmaker capable of unlocking defenses with his pinpoint passes. Defensively, Nino was the rock at the back, providing leadership and stability to the team. Fluminense typically lined up in a 4-3-3 formation, aiming to control possession and create chances through their attacking trio.

On the Flamengo side, their attack was spearheaded by Gabriel Barbosa, affectionately known as Gabigol. This guy is a true superstar, with a knack for scoring crucial goals in big games. His pace, skill, and sheer determination made him a constant threat to the Fluminense defense. In midfield, they boasted the likes of Everton Ribeiro and Giorgian De Arrascaeta, two creative maestros capable of dictating the tempo of the game. Their ability to find space and deliver incisive passes was key to Flamengo's attacking prowess. Defensively, David Luiz brought experience and composure to the backline, organizing the defense and snuffing out danger. Flamengo often opted for a 4-2-3-1 formation, seeking to balance defensive solidity with attacking flair.

Fla-Flu Rivalry: More Than Just a Game

The Fla-Flu rivalry, encompassing matches like Fluminense x Flamengo, transcends the boundaries of a typical football game; it's a cultural phenomenon deeply embedded in the heart of Rio de Janeiro. The term "Fla-Flu" itself represents more than just the names of two football clubs; it symbolizes a historical clash, a social divide, and an intense passion that ignites the city every time these teams meet. The roots of this rivalry trace back to the early 20th century when a schism within Fluminense led to the formation of Flamengo's football department. This initial split laid the foundation for a rivalry that would grow into one of the most iconic and fiercely contested in the world.

What makes the Fla-Flu rivalry so unique is its profound impact on the social fabric of Rio de Janeiro. Families are often divided along club lines, with loyalties passed down through generations. The colors of Fluminense (green, white, and garnet) and Flamengo (red and black) become symbols of identity, worn with pride and passion. On match days, the city transforms into a sea of these colors, as fans flood the streets en route to the Maracanã Stadium, the hallowed ground where many of these epic battles unfold. The atmosphere inside the stadium is electric, with a cacophony of chants, songs, and samba rhythms creating an unparalleled spectacle.
